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Excerpt from Aristocrats of the Garden Meanwhile, in 1792, Lord Macartney brought back with him from China a Rose (r. Bracteata) which was styled the Macartney Rose and which is now natural izod in some of our warmer states. Another Chinese Rose - the Cherokee Rose - the date of whose introduction into this country is um known, is also naturalized widely in the warmer states and received its earliest name (r. Iaevigata) in 1803, from Michaux who firmly believed it to be native of this country. In 1796, Rosa rugosa, native of Japan, Korea, and extreme northeastern Asia, was introduced into Eng land by Messrs. Lee and Kennedy. Book excerpt: Excerpt from Dahlia Aristocrats, 1925: Iris, Phlox, Peonies, Gladioli, Hardy Plants There are only a few simple rules to follow in planting and growing dahlias, but these few rules should be followed. While Dahlias will give good results in almost any location it is best, if possible, to select a good, average garden loam for your Dahlia-planting. Avoid the extremes of sand and gravel on the one hand and the excessively heavy, black loam on the other, and make sure that your plot is at all times well-drained. The land can be pretty heavy if there is thorough drainage. Standing water is sure death to Dahlia plants. Book excerpt: Excerpt from The Romance of Our Trees In the following pages an effort is made to tell of the intimate association of trees and mankind from the earliest times. Simplicity combined with accuracy has been the aim, and technical language has been avoided. The opening chapters treat of trees in general and serve to illustrate the mutual dependence of the animal and vegetable kingdoms. The records of geology bear witness to the continuous and progressive change in character of the tree types, of the complete disappearance of many, and of the persistence of a few from Coal-measure times down to the present. The protective influence of religion of many creeds is emphasized by the history of the Ginkgo and of the Cedar of Lebanon. The immense value of the Yew-tree to the warriors of the Middle Ages and influence of war-like migrations and wars of invasion in the distribution of fruit trees is told. Book excerpt: "During the seventeenth century Dutch influence on the Baltic region, both economic and aesthetic, was unrivaled. In the wake of the Dutch monopoly on Baltic trade, cultural contacts between the Dutch Republic and the Baltic world flourished. The Dutch Republic was even to fulfil an exemplary function in the Baltic world not solely limited to the commerce of commodities but extending to the domain of architecture and art as well."
